Module Aims
This module will give a solid foundation in the concepts of 3D modelling, texturing and lighting as well as introduce the more fundamental knowledge of compositing.
Content Summary
3D fundamentals including modelling techniques, texturing and lighting processes within the 3D world. This will also look at the world of advertising and how CG can be used in a motion design sense.
CG integration that looks at the ways CG elements can be integrated into live, still footage or photography to truly make it photorealistic and believable within it’s surroundings by looking at shadows, lighting effects and lens effects as part of the composite.
